When to fly

The climate in Catumbela remains consistently warm throughout the year. The hottest month is March, with average temperatures reaching 28.7°C and the highest rainfall, while August is considered the coolest and driest period.

Budget flight options are more common in January, when ticket prices start AED 743. Prices tend to rise in June, with the current minimum fare starting AED 1,316.

In terms of balancing weather and cost, July and August are excellent choices for a trip. During these months, the lack of rain is paired with relatively affordable prices around AED 777.

Frequently asked questions about the Luanda — Catumbela flight

How long does the flight from Luanda to Catumbela take?

With a distance of 400 km, the travel time for a direct flight is usually about 45–55 minutes, excluding taxiing time at the airports.

Which airlines operate flights on this route?

The main carrier connecting these two cities is Angola's national airline, TAAG (DT).

Are there direct flights from Luanda to Catumbela?

Yes, there is a regular direct service between the cities, allowing you to reach your destination as quickly as possible and without transfers.

Which airport does the flight arrive at?

Flights from Luanda arrive at the regional Catumbela Airport (CBT), which is conveniently located for travel to the neighboring major city of Benguela.
